Wash. Admin. Code § 296-807-15020 - Make sure tools and containers are properly labeled
(1) You must make sure tools are properly
labeled.
(2) You must make sure
each tool has a readable, permanent label that shows the manufacturer's:
(a) Model number.
(b) Unique serial number.
(3) You must make sure there is a
durable warning label on each tool that:
(a)
Reads "WARNING - FOR USE ONLY BY QUALIFIED OPERATORS ACCORDING TO
MANUFACTURER'S INSTRUCTION MANUAL"; or
(b) Uses words with the same
meaning.
(4) You must
make sure the tool storage container has these labels:
(a) "POWDER ACTUATED TOOL" on the outside of
the container in an easily seen position.
(b) "WARNING - POWDER ACTUATED TOOL. TO BE
USED ONLY BY A QUALIFIED OPERATOR AND KEPT UNDER LOCK AND KEY WHEN NOT IN USE"
on the inside cover.
